The video discusses the use of conservation detection dogs in Australia to track and rescue iconic animals like koalas. These dogs are trained to find invasive species and threatened animals. The video highlights the training process, field operations, and challenges faced by the teams, especially during fires. It emphasizes the importance of the dogs' safety and well-being, and the preparedness for future missions.
